A Science of Scent: Why Fragrance Affects Your Neural System

The connection to scent and the human mind is remarkably significant. Unlike other sensory information, perfumes bypass the thalamus, the common relay station for sensory signals, and go directly to the emotional system – the area in charge for processing emotions and past experiences. This direct pathway explains why certain fragrances can trigger detailed recollections or evoke strong feeling responses. Research demonstrate that such aroma-related situations can influence moods, actions, and even bodily functions including heart rate and respiration.

Fragrance and Remembrance: The Ability of Fragrance Recall

The connection between fragrance click here and remembrance is remarkably profound , a phenomenon known as scent recall. Researchers have shown that smells have a distinctive ability to trigger vivid and feelingful memories, often more so than visual cues or audio. This is because the olfactory bulb, responsible for processing fragrance , is directly linked to the amygdala (involved in emotion ) and the hippocampus (critical for recollection formation), creating a more close pathway to our past. Events associated with a particular scent – like the smell of grandmother's baking or a particular bloom from childhood – can be instantly and intensely retrieved years later, often evoking a rush of emotion and a sense of revisiting.

  • Scent can act as a prompt for lost memories.
  • Aromas often relate to youth experiences.
  • Fragrance memory can be incredibly individual.
